Three popular meetings are held by NARUC each year, which are well attended and the place to be. NARUC also has five regional associations, which hold annual meetings, usually in May and June. 

Those five are: Mid-America Regulatory Conference (MARC), Mid-Atlantic Conference of Regulatory Utilities Commissioners (MACRUC), New England Conference of Public Utilities Commissioners (NECPUC), Southeastern Association of Regulatory Utility Commissioners (SEARUC), and Western Conference of Public Service Commissioners (WCPSC).

Each regional association elects its own officers, maintains independent bylaws, hosts annual meetings/education conferences, and convenes during NARUC meetings. Public Utilities Fortnightly's Paul Kjellander, former Idaho Commission President, talked with leaders at each of the five regional associations.
